Job Title: UI Developer
Business Area: GDAS – Brand Studio
Job Summary
Responsible for designing and developing innovative and engaging user experiences.
Translate unique designs delivered by agencies and internal creative teams to interactive web experiences. Creating and developing interactive wire-frames and HTML mock-ups.
Duties and Responsibilities
1. Collaborates with product team to design and develop innovative usable solutions for the public website
2. Translates unique designs delivered by agencies and internal creative teams to interactive web experiences
3. Responsible for coding all UI mock-ups.
4. Collaborates with the business system analysts and development teams to transform business requirements into detailed design mock-ups.
5. Ensure technical feasibility of UI/UX designs.
6. Translate high-level requirements into interaction flows and transform them into functional user interfaces.
7. Optimize application for accessibility, maximum speed and scalability
Required Skills
• Ability to translate Photoshop files into HTML
• Proficiency in XD/UXPin, or other visual design and wire-framing tools
• Advanced technical skills, specialized in UI & front-end design and coding (required: HTML5, CSS3, Object Oriented JavaScript, jQuery, JSON, LESS, Angular 6 and above)
• Good understanding of SEO principles
• Good understanding of accessibility
• Ability to solve problems creatively and effectively
• Up-to-date with the latest UI trends, techniques, and technologies
• Experience constructing modern web interfaces – including responsive design
• Experience front end development tools (NodeJS, Gulp, Bower)
Additional skills for well qualified candidates:
• Experience setting up client development team frameworks, processes and workflows
• Experience on framework like AEM, EJS, Angular 6, LESS, SASS
Education & Experience
- Bachelor’s Degree
- 4 to 6 years of full-time digital marketing and UI development experience
Our purpose
Our people and culture
Professional development
Benefits to help you thrive
At Deloitte, we know that great people make a great organization. Our comprehensive rewards program helps us deliver a distinctly Deloitte experience that helps that empowers our professionals to thrive mentally, physically, and financially—and live their purpose. To support our professionals and their loved ones, we offer a broad range of benefits. Eligibility requirements may be based on role, tenure, type of employment and/ or other criteria. Learn more about what working at Deloitte can mean for you.
Recruiting tips